Transaction 57e4cfdb791f31360b430b64d3cfbb304046bffbd4da53a9f6c6c4b65851e299

100 Input
1 Outputs
  • 57e4cfdb791f31360b430b64d3cfbb304046bffbd4da53a9f6c6c4b65851e299:0
  • value  34526460
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M